Package Construction

In order to achieve a small solution size the LMZ21700 Nano Module comes in an innovative MicroSiP™ package. The construction consists of a synchronous buck converter IC embedded inside an FR-4 laminate substrate, with a power inductor mounted on top of the substrate material. See Figure 12 and Figure 13 below. The bottom (landing pads) of the package resemble a typical 8-pin DFN package. See the Mechanical drawings at the end of the datasheet for details on the recommended landing pattern and solder paste stencil information.
